@ohos.file.fs (File Management)

The fs module provides APIs for file operations, including accessing and manaing files and directories, obtaining file information statistics, and reading and writing data using a stream.

NOTE

The initial APIs of this module are supported since API version 9. Newly added APIs will be marked with a superscript to indicate their earliest API version.

Modules to Import

import fs from '@ohos.file.fs';

Guidelines

Before using the APIs provided by this module to perform operations on a file or directory, obtain the application sandbox path of the file or directory as follows:

import UIAbility from '@ohos.app.ability.UIAbility';
import window from '@ohos.window';

export default class EntryAbility extends UIAbility {
  onWindowStageCreate(windowStage: window.WindowStage) {
    let context = this.context;
    let pathDir = context.filesDir;
  }
}

For details about how to obtain the application sandbox path, see Obtaining Application File Paths.

fs.copyDir10+

copyDir(src: string, dest: string, mode?: number): Promise<void>

Copies a folder. This API uses a promise to return the result.

System capability: SystemCapability.FileManagement.File.FileIO

Parameters

Name Type Mandatory Description
src string Yes Application sandbox path of the folder to copy.
dest string Yes Application sandbox path of the destination folder.
mode number No Copy mode. The default value is 0.
- 0: Throw an exception if a file conflict occurs.
Throw an exception if there is a folder with the same name in the destination folder and there are files with the same name in the conflicting folder. All the non-conflicting files in the source folder will be moved to the destination folder, and the non-conflicting files in the destination folder will be retained. The data attribute in the error returned provides information about the conflicting files in the Array<ConflictFiles> format.
- 1: Forcibly overwrite the files with the same name in the destination folder. If there is a folder with the same name in the destination directory and there are files with the same name in the conflicting folder, all the files with the same name in the destination folder will be overwritten and the non-conflicting files will be retained.

Return value

Type Description
Promise<void> Promise that returns no value.

Error codes

For details about the error codes, see Basic File IO Error Codes.

Example

import { BusinessError } from '@ohos.base';
// Copy srcPath to destPath.
let srcPath = pathDir + "/srcDir/";
let destPath = pathDir + "/destDir/";
fs.copyDir(srcPath, destPath, 0).then(() => {
  console.info("copy directory succeed");
}).catch((err: BusinessError<Array<ConflictFiles>>) => {
  if (err.code == 13900015) {
    for (let i = 0; i < err.data.length; i++) {
      console.error("copy directory failed with conflicting files: " + err.data[i].srcFile + " " + err.data[i].destFile);
    }
  } else (err) {
    console.error("copy directory failed with error message: " + err.message + ", error code: " + err.code);
  }
});

fs.copyDir10+

copyDir(src: string, dest: string, mode: number, callback: AsyncCallback<void, Array<ConflictFiles>>): void

fs.open

open(path: string, mode?: number): Promise<File>

Opens a file. This API uses a promise to return the result. The uniform resource identifier (URI) can be used to open a file.

System capability: SystemCapability.FileManagement.File.FileIO

Parameters

Name Type Mandatory Description
path string Yes Application sandbox path or URI of the file.
mode number No Mode for opening the file. You must specify one of the following options. By default, the file is open in read-only mode.
- OpenMode.READ_ONLY(0o0): Open the file in read-only mode.
- OpenMode.WRITE_ONLY(0o1): Open the file in write-only mode.
- OpenMode.READ_WRITE(0o2): Open the file in read/write mode.
You can also specify the following options, separated by a bitwise OR operator (|). By default, no additional options are given.
- OpenMode.CREATE(0o100): If the file does not exist, create it.
- OpenMode.TRUNC(0o1000): If the file exists and is open in write-only or read/write mode, truncate the file length to 0.
- OpenMode.APPEND(0o2000): Open the file in append mode. New data will be added to the end of the file.
- OpenMode.NONBLOCK(0o4000): If path points to a named pipe (also known as a FIFO), block special file, or character special file, perform non-blocking operations on the opened file and in subsequent I/Os.
- OpenMode.DIR(0o200000): If path does not point to a directory, throw an exception. The write permission is not allowed.
- OpenMode.NOFOLLOW(0o400000): If path points to a symbolic link, throw an exception.
- OpenMode.SYNC(0o4010000): Open the file in synchronous I/O mode.

Return value

Type Description
Promise<File> Promise used to return the File object.

Error codes

For details about the error codes, see Basic File IO Error Codes.

Example

import { BusinessError } from '@ohos.base';
let filePath = pathDir + "/test.txt";
fs.open(filePath, fs.OpenMode.READ_WRITE | fs.OpenMode.CREATE).then((file: fs.File) => {
  console.info("file fd: " + file.fd);
  fs.closeSync(file);
}).catch((err: BusinessError) => {
  console.error("open file failed with error message: " + err.message + ", error code: " + err.code);
});

fs.moveDir10+

moveDir(src: string, dest: string, mode?: number): Promise<void>

Moves a folder. This API uses a promise to return the result.

System capability: SystemCapability.FileManagement.File.FileIO

Parameters

Name Type Mandatory Description
src string Yes Application sandbox path of the folder to move.
dest string Yes Application sandbox path of the destination folder.
mode number No Mode for moving the folder. The default value is 0.
- 0: Throw an exception if a directory conflict occurs.
Throw an exception if there is a non-empty folder with the same name in the destination directory.
- 1: Throw an exception if a file conflict occurs.
Throw an exception if there is a folder with the same name in the destination folder and there are files with the same name in the conflicting folder. All the non-conflicting files in the source folder will be moved to the destination folder, and the non-conflicting files in the destination folder will be retained. The data attribute in the error returned provides information about the conflicting files in the Array<ConflictFiles> format.
- 2: Forcibly overwrite the conflicting files in the destination directory. If there is a folder with the same name in the destination directory and there are files with the same name in the conflicting folder, all the files with the same name in the destination folder will be overwritten and the non-conflicting files will be retained.
- 3: Forcibly overwrite the conflicting folder.
Move the source folder to the destination directory and overwrite the conflicting folder completely. That is, if there is a folder with the same name in the destination directory, all the original files in that folder will not be retained.

Return value

Type Description
Promise<void> Promise that returns no value.

Error codes

For details about the error codes, see Basic File IO Error Codes.

Example

import { BusinessError } from '@ohos.base';
// move directory from srcPath to destPath
let srcPath = pathDir + "/srcDir/";
let destPath = pathDir + "/destDir/";
fs.moveDir(srcPath, destPath, 1).then(() => {
  console.info("move directory succeed");
}).catch((err: BusinessError<Array<ConflictFiles>) => {
  if (err.code == 13900015) {
    for (let i = 0; i < err.data.length; i++) {
      console.error("copy directory failed with conflicting files: " + err.data[i].srcFile + " " + err.data[i].destFile);
    }
  } else(err) {
    console.error("copy directory failed with error message: " + err.message + ", error code: " + err.code);
  }
});

fs.createStream

createStream(path: string, mode: string): Promise<Stream>

Creates a stream based on a file path. This API uses a promise to return the result.

System capability: SystemCapability.FileManagement.File.FileIO

Parameters

Name Type Mandatory Description
path string Yes Application sandbox path of the file.
mode string Yes - r: Open a file for reading. The file must exist.
- r+: Open a file for both reading and writing. The file must exist.
- w: Open a file for writing. If the file exists, clear its content. If the file does not exist, create a file.
- w+: Open a file for both reading and writing. If the file exists, clear its content. If the file does not exist, create a file.
- a: Open a file in append mode for writing at the end of the file. If the file does not exist, create a file. If the file exists, write data to the end of the file (the original content of the file is reserved).
- a+: Open a file in append mode for reading or updating at the end of the file. If the file does not exist, create a file. If the file exists, write data to the end of the file (the original content of the file is reserved).

Return value

Type Description
Promise<Stream> Promise used to return the stream opened.

Error codes

For details about the error codes, see Basic File IO Error Codes.

Example

import { BusinessError } from '@ohos.base';
let filePath = pathDir + "/test.txt";
fs.createStream(filePath, "a+").then((stream: fs.Stream) => {
  console.info("Stream created");
  stream.closeSync();
}).catch((err: BusinessError) => {
  console.error("createStream failed with error message: " + err.message + ", error code: " + err.code);
});

fs.createWatcher10+

createWatcher(path: string, events: number, listener: WatchEventListener): Watcher

Creates a Watcher object to observe file or directory changes.

System capability: SystemCapability.FileManagement.File.FileIO

Parameters

Name Type Mandatory Description
path string Yes Application sandbox path of the file or directory to observe.
events number Yes Events to observe. Multiple events can be separated by a bitwise OR operator (|).
- 0x1: IN_ACCESS: A file is accessed.
- 0x2: IN_MODIFY: The file content is modified.
- 0x4: IN_ATTRIB: The file metadata is modified.
- 0x8: IN_CLOSE_WRITE: A file is opened, written with data, and then closed.
- 0x10: IN_CLOSE_NOWRITE: A file or directory is opened and then closed without data written.
- 0x20: IN_OPEN: A file or directory is opened.
- 0x40: IN_MOVED_FROM: A file in the observed directory is moved.
- 0x80: IN_MOVED_TO: A file is moved to the observed directory.
- 0x100: IN_CREATE: A file or directory is created in the observed directory.
- 0x200: IN_DELETE: A file or directory is deleted from the observed directory.
- 0x400: IN_DELETE_SELF: The observed directory is deleted. After the directory is deleted, the listening stops.
- 0x800: IN_MOVE_SELF: The observed file or directory is moved. After the file or directory is moved, the listening continues.
- 0xfff: IN_ALL_EVENTS: All events.
listener WatchEventListener Yes Callback invoked when an observed event occurs. The callback will be invoked each time an observed event occurs.

Return value

Type Description
Watcher Watcher object created.

Error codes

For details about the error codes, see Basic File IO Error Codes.

Example

import fs, { WatchEvent } from '@ohos.file.fs';
let filePath = pathDir + "/test.txt";
let file = fs.openSync(filePath, fs.OpenMode.READ_WRITE | fs.OpenMode.CREATE);
let watcher = fs.createWatcher(filePath, 0x2 | 0x10, (watchEvent: WatchEvent) => {
  if (watchEvent.event == 0x2) {
    console.info(watchEvent.fileName + 'was modified');
  } else if (watchEvent.event == 0x10) {
    console.info(watchEvent.fileName + 'was closed');
  }
});
watcher.start();
fs.writeSync(file.fd, 'test');
fs.closeSync(file);
watcher.stop();

Stat

Represents detailed file information. Before calling any API of the Stat() class, use stat() to create a Stat instance.

System capability: SystemCapability.FileManagement.File.FileIO

Attributes

Name Type Readable Writable Description
ino bigint Yes No File identifier, which varies with files on the same device.
mode number Yes No File permissions. The meaning of each bit is as follows:
NOTE
The following values are in octal format. The return values are in decimal format. You need to convert the values.
- 0o400: The owner has the permission to read a regular file or a directory entry.
- 0o200: The owner has the permission to write a regular file or create and delete a directory entry.
- 0o100: The owner has the permission to execute a regular file or search for the specified path in a directory.
- 0o040: The user group has the permission to read a regular file or a directory entry.
- 0o020: The user group has the permission to write a regular file or create and delete a directory entry.
- 0o010: The user group has the permission to execute a regular file or search for the specified path in a directory.
- 0o004: Other users have the permission to read a regular file, and other user groups have the permission to read a directory entry.
- 0o002: Other users have the permission to write a regular file, and other user groups have the permission to create or delete a directory entry.
- 0o001: Other users have the permission to execute a regular file, and other user groups have the permission to search for the specified path in a directory.
uid number Yes No ID of the file owner.
gid number Yes No ID of the user group of the file.
size number Yes No File size, in bytes. This parameter is valid only for regular files.
atime number Yes No Time when the file was last accessed. The value is the number of seconds elapsed since 00:00:00 on January 1, 1970.
mtime number Yes No Time when the file content was last modified. The value is the number of seconds elapsed since 00:00:00 on January 1, 1970.
ctime number Yes No Time when the file metadata was last modified. The value is the number of seconds elapsed since 00:00:00 on January 1, 1970.

OpenMode

Defines the constants of the mode parameter used in open(). It specifies the mode for opening a file.

System capability: SystemCapability.FileManagement.File.FileIO

Name Type Value Description
READ_ONLY number 0o0 Open the file in read-only mode.
WRITE_ONLY number 0o1 Open the file in write-only mode.
READ_WRITE number 0o2 Open the file in read/write mode.
CREATE number 0o100 Create a file if the specified file does not exist.
TRUNC number 0o1000 If the file exists and is open in write-only or read/write mode, truncate the file length to 0.
APPEND number 0o2000 Open the file in append mode. New data will be written to the end of the file.
NONBLOCK number 0o4000 If path points to a named pipe (FIFO), block special file, or character special file, perform non-blocking operations on the open file and in subsequent I/Os.
DIR number 0o200000 If path does not point to a directory, throw an exception.
NOFOLLOW number 0o400000 If path points to a symbolic link, throw an exception.
SYNC number 0o4010000 Open the file in synchronous I/O mode.

Filter10+

System capability: SystemCapability.FileManagement.File.FileIO

Defines the file filtering configuration used by listFile().

Name Type Description
suffix Array<string> Locate files that fully match the specified file name extensions, which are of the OR relationship.
displayName Array<string> Locate files that fuzzy match the specified file names, which are of the OR relationship. Currently, only the wildcard * is supported.
mimeType Array<string> Locate files that fully match the specified MIME types, which are of the OR relationship.
fileSizeOver number Locate files that are greater than or equal to the specified size.
lastModifiedAfter number Locate files whose last modification time is the same or later than the specified time.
excludeMedia boolean Whether to exclude the files already in Media.

ConflictFiles10+

System capability: SystemCapability.FileManagement.File.FileIO

Defines conflicting file information used in copyDir() or moveDir().

Name Type Description
srcFile string Path of the source file.
destFile string Path of the destination file.
